HashiCorp

États‑Unis d’Amérique

Retour au propriétaire

1-10 de 10 pour HashiCorp Trier par
Recheche Texte
Affiner par
Juridiction
        États-Unis 9
        International 1
Date
2026 février 1
2026 janvier 1
2026 (AACJ) 2
2025 2
2024 2
Voir plus
Classe IPC
G06F 11/00 - Détection d'erreursCorrection d'erreursContrôle de fonctionnement 1
G06F 16/901 - IndexationStructures de données à cet effetStructures de stockage 1
G06F 16/903 - Requêtes 1
G06F 16/9035 - Filtrage basé sur des données supplémentaires, p. ex. sur des profils d'utilisateurs ou de groupes 1
G06F 16/9038 - Présentation des résultats des requêtes 1
Voir plus
Statut
En Instance 3
Enregistré / En vigueur 7
Résultats pour  brevets

1.

PLATFORM FOR ASSESSING, BROADCASTING AND REMEDIATING HEALTH OF MULTI-CLOUD INFRASTRUCTURE

      
Numéro d'application 18803121
Statut En instance
Date de dépôt 2024-08-13
Date de la première publication 2026-02-19
Propriétaire HashiCorp (USA)
Inventeur(s)
  • Mcdiarmid, Alisdair
  • Atkins, Martin
  • Arcand, Chris
  • Hernandez, Sarah
  • Earwood, Brian

Abrégé

A system and method for assessing, broadcasting and remediating a health of a cloud computing infrastructure. A system includes a health assessment platform interfaced with components of the cloud computing infrastructure, and configured to perform an evaluation loop of the cloud computing infrastructure to produce a health assessment, the evaluation loop assessing one or more of a drift between desired and actual states, resource utilization, cost or spend controls, policy compliance, and planning or refactoring of the components of the cloud computing infrastructure. The health assessment platform is further configured to report the health assessment via notifications to a user interface associated with the cloud computing infrastructure. The system further includes a remediation engine that is interfaced with the user interface, the remediation engine configured to provide a user of the user interface with remediation recommendations and optimizations based on the reported health assessment.

Classes IPC  ?

  • G06F 11/00 - Détection d'erreursCorrection d'erreursContrôle de fonctionnement

2.

SYSTEMS AND METHODS FOR MANAGING MULTI-COMPONENT, MULTI-DEPLOYMENT INFRASTRUCTURE-AS-CODE CONFIGURATIONS FOR CLOUD COMPUTING PLATFORMS

      
Numéro d'application 19199264
Statut En instance
Date de dépôt 2025-05-05
Date de la première publication 2026-01-01
Propriétaire HashiCorp (USA)
Inventeur(s)
  • Mcdiarmid, Alisdair
  • Arcand, Chris
  • Atkins, Martin
  • Earwood, Brian
  • Hernandez, Sarah

Abrégé

A system and method employed by an infrastructure-as-code (IaC) tool that is configured for defining IaC configurations comprising containers of interconnected components of a cloud computing platform. A system includes a graph generator configured to generate a graph of dependencies between the interconnected components of the cloud computing platform based at least in part on user-defined input-output relationships between the interconnected components. The IaC tool is configured to use the graph of dependencies to automatically determine a sequence of the provisioning or deployment of the interconnected components of the cloud computing platform. The system further includes a remote procedure call interface configured to enable communications between the IaC tool and the cloud computing platform, the remote procedure call interface further configured to enable the provisioning or deployment of the interconnected components of the cloud computing platform, in the determined sequence.

Classes IPC  ?

  • G06F 9/50 - Allocation de ressources, p. ex. de l'unité centrale de traitement [UCT]
  • G06F 9/54 - Communication interprogramme
  • H04L 67/00 - Dispositions ou protocoles de réseau pour la prise en charge de services ou d'applications réseau
  • H04L 67/1095 - Réplication ou mise en miroir des données, p. ex. l’ordonnancement ou le transport pour la synchronisation des données entre les nœuds du réseau

3.

PROVIDER-DEFINED FUNCTIONS FOR AN INFRASTRUCTURE-AS-CODE WORKFLOW

      
Numéro d'application 19028184
Statut En instance
Date de dépôt 2025-01-17
Date de la première publication 2025-10-16
Propriétaire HashiCorp (USA)
Inventeur(s)
  • Ismail, Omar
  • Flad, Brian
  • Bardin, James

Abrégé

A computing infrastructure configuration system and method include an infrastructure-as-code configuration tool providing a configuration language that defines the configuration and operation of the computing infrastructure using a declarative syntax. The declarative syntax is configured to express a plurality of built-in functions that can be executed by the computing infrastructure based on the configuration of the computing infrastructure. The system and method further include a syntax extension from the declarative syntax that expresses one or more provider-defined functions defined by one or more providers, and connected to the configuration tool by a provider protocol, the provider protocol providing the syntax extension to invoke the one or more provider-defined functions via the configuration language to enable the computing infrastructure to call at least one of the one or more of the provider-defined functions for execution by the computing infrastructure.

Classes IPC  ?

  • G06F 8/30 - Création ou génération de code source

4.

SYSTEMS AND METHODS FOR MANAGING MULTI-COMPONENT, MULTI-DEPLOYMENT INFRASTRUCTURE-AS-CODE CONFIGURATIONS FOR CLOUD COMPUTING PLATFORMS

      
Numéro d'application US2024035837
Numéro de publication 2025/080318
Statut Délivré - en vigueur
Date de dépôt 2024-06-27
Date de publication 2025-04-17
Propriétaire HASHICORP (USA)
Inventeur(s)
  • Mcdiarmid, Alisdair
  • Arcand, Chris
  • Atkins, Martin
  • Earwood, Brian
  • Hernandez, Sarah

Abrégé

A system and method employed by an infrastructure-as-code (laC) tool that is configured for defining laC configurations comprising containers of interconnected components of a cloud computing platform. A system includes a graph generator configured to generate a graph of dependencies between the interconnected components of the cloud computing platform based at least in part on user-defined input-output relationships between the interconnected components. The laC tool is configured to use the graph of dependencies to automatically determine a sequence of the provisioning or deployment of the interconnected components of the cloud computing platform. The system further includes a remote procedure call interface configured to enable communications between the laC tool and the cloud computing platform, the remote procedure call interface further configured to enable the provisioning or deployment of the interconnected components of the cloud computing platform, in the determined sequence.

Classes IPC  ?

  • G06F 16/901 - IndexationStructures de données à cet effetStructures de stockage
  • G06F 8/10 - Analyse des exigencesTechniques de spécification
  • G06F 8/65 - Mises à jour
  • G06F 8/60 - Déploiement de logiciel

5.

Zero-trust multi-hop authentication and authorization

      
Numéro d'application 18137363
Numéro de brevet 12381738
Statut Délivré - en vigueur
Date de dépôt 2023-04-20
Date de la première publication 2024-10-24
Date d'octroi 2025-08-05
Propriétaire HashiCorp (USA)
Inventeur(s)
  • Mitchell, Jeff
  • Lambert, James

Abrégé

A process and mechanism, such as a system and/or computer-implemented method, for establishing verified and trusted communications between an upstream and a downstream node in a network or across many nodes in a multi-hop fashion, without needing direct communications from the downstream node to a central authority. Only a single node needs direct communications with the central authority, which may be the central authority itself acting in this capacity. Any other node in the network can connect to a node that is already verified, establish mutual trust, and itself become “upstream” to a new node or set of nodes. This process and mechanism can apply to any two nodes that are configured to communicate given the same set of conditions without any explicit or implicit multi-hop capability, however, the present process and mechanism is most applicable in multi-hop systems.

Classes IPC  ?

  • H04L 9/32 - Dispositions pour les communications secrètes ou protégéesProtocoles réseaux de sécurité comprenant des moyens pour vérifier l'identité ou l'autorisation d'un utilisateur du système

6.

Routing visualization user interface

      
Numéro d'application 18200205
Numéro de brevet 12413488
Statut Délivré - en vigueur
Date de dépôt 2023-05-22
Date de la première publication 2024-08-15
Date d'octroi 2025-09-09
Propriétaire HashiCorp (USA)
Inventeur(s)
  • Oppenheimer, Hannah
  • Cowen, John

Abrégé

A configuration of a service of a cloud computing system is rendered in a user interface of an electronic display, according to a discovery chain generated by a networking tool using a service discovery function to establish the configuration. The configuration includes one or more of a router, a splitter, and/or a resolver, each having one or more configuration files that are represented as a graphical element within a graphical representation of the one or more of the router, the splitter, and/or the resolver. The configuration further includes data traffic routes between pairs of the configuration files, each being represented in the UI as a line between each pair of configuration files, where each line is rendered in the UI so as to avoid crossing over any graphical element that represents a configuration file.

Classes IPC  ?

  • H04L 41/22 - Dispositions pour la maintenance, l’administration ou la gestion des réseaux de commutation de données, p. ex. des réseaux de commutation de paquets comprenant des interfaces utilisateur graphiques spécialement adaptées [GUI]
  • H04L 41/12 - Découverte ou gestion des topologies de réseau
  • H04L 41/122 - Découverte ou gestion des topologies de réseau des topologies virtualisées, p. ex. les réseaux définis par logiciel [SDN] ou la virtualisation de la fonction réseau [NFV]
  • H04L 41/50 - Gestion des services réseau, p. ex. en assurant une bonne réalisation du service conformément aux accords
  • H04L 43/045 - Traitement des données de surveillance capturées, p. ex. pour la génération de fichiers journaux pour la visualisation graphique des données de surveillance
  • H04L 45/0377 - Routes traversant obligatoirement les nœuds liés au service pour le chaînage de services

7.

Cloud-based secrets management credential store

      
Numéro d'application 17837976
Numéro de brevet 12463959
Statut Délivré - en vigueur
Date de dépôt 2022-06-10
Date de la première publication 2023-12-14
Date d'octroi 2025-11-04
Propriétaire HashiCorp (USA)
Inventeur(s)
  • Gaffney, Michael J.
  • Knight, Todd
  • Lambert, James
  • Mitchell, Jeff
  • Ruch, Louis Carl

Abrégé

A system and method for accessing and using one or more networked services of a cloud computing infrastructure by a user of a client computer includes an identity-based access management system that is configured to receive a request for a session via an API to use a specific service of the one or more networked services. A credential store includes a credential library that receives and stores credentials for authorizing and enabling the session with the specific service of the one or more networked services. A target service is configured to authorize and enable the session based on the received credentials. A secrets management system is configured to authenticate the user and the client computer to access and use the specific service authorized by the target service, and to generate a lease to a credential that is transmitted to the client computer to authorize the session with the specific service.

Classes IPC  ?

  • H04L 29/06 - Commande de la communication; Traitement de la communication caractérisés par un protocole
  • H04L 9/40 - Protocoles réseaux de sécurité
  • H04L 67/141 - Configuration des sessions d'application
  • H04L 67/143 - Interruption ou inactivation de sessions, p. ex. fin de session contrôlée par un événement

8.

Data model for a cloud application deployment service

      
Numéro d'application 17575513
Numéro de brevet 12417096
Statut Délivré - en vigueur
Date de dépôt 2022-01-13
Date de la première publication 2023-07-13
Date d'octroi 2025-09-16
Propriétaire HashiCorp (USA)
Inventeur(s)
  • Hashimoto, Mitchell
  • Phoenix, Evan

Abrégé

A computing device may access a hierarchical tree structure defining a data model for a workflow tool. The workflow tool being configured for building, deploying and releasing application code of an application to one or more cloud computing platforms. The hierarchical tree structure having a plurality of nodes that store data related to the application code. The computing device may receive a request to add a projects-child node associated with a code repository to the hierarchical tree structure. The computing device may add the projects-child node to the hierarchy as a child node of the identified organization-parent node. The projects-child node can be configured to support one or more dependent child nodes depending from the projects-child node. The dependent child nodes can include at least one of an applications-child node, a builds-child node, a deployments-child node, an artifacts-child node, or a releases-child node.

Classes IPC  ?

9.

Cross datacenter communication using a mesh gateway

      
Numéro d'application 18116745
Numéro de brevet 12388742
Statut Délivré - en vigueur
Date de dépôt 2023-03-02
Date de la première publication 2023-06-29
Date d'octroi 2025-08-12
Propriétaire HashiCorp (USA)
Inventeur(s)
  • Keeler, Matthew
  • Banks, Paul
  • Hashimoto, Mitchell
  • Dadgar, Armon

Abrégé

A method for cross datacenter service-to-service communication over a shortest network route using mesh gateways. A mesh gateway receives a protocol message from a first service directed to a second service, identifies destination information associated with the second service, recognizes a routing configuration for routing the protocol message, determines a network route based on the routing configuration, and forwards the protocol message to another gateway associated with the second service over the determined network route.

Classes IPC  ?

  • H04L 45/122 - Évaluation de la route la plus courte en minimisant les distances, p. ex. en sélectionnant une route avec un nombre minimal de sauts
  • H04L 45/12 - Évaluation de la route la plus courte
  • H04L 45/74 - Traitement d'adresse pour le routage

10.

Identifying and monitoring relevant enterprise data stored in software development repositories

      
Numéro d'application 17246429
Numéro de brevet 12423373
Statut Délivré - en vigueur
Date de dépôt 2021-04-30
Date de la première publication 2021-08-19
Date d'octroi 2025-09-23
Propriétaire HashiCorp (USA)
Inventeur(s)
  • Linga, Prakash
  • Arora, Ajay K.
  • Kamali, Payman
  • Gerlich, Paul

Abrégé

One example operation may include selecting one or more terms to query one or more software repositories, querying the one or more of the software repositories for instances of the one or more query terms, identifying one or more domain names included in the one or more software repositories based on the query, and determining one or more relevancy scores corresponding to the one or more public software repositories based on a quantity of identified terms instances and domain names.

Classes IPC  ?

  • G06F 16/958 - Organisation ou gestion de contenu de sites Web, p. ex. publication, conservation de pages ou liens automatiques
  • G06F 16/903 - Requêtes
  • G06F 16/9035 - Filtrage basé sur des données supplémentaires, p. ex. sur des profils d'utilisateurs ou de groupes
  • G06F 16/9038 - Présentation des résultats des requêtes